Come experience two of Lafayette's newest treasures at the same time - Lafayette's Festival Plaza and the Lafayette Farmers Market. Located in Old-Town Lafayette, the Farmers Market brings locally grown produce, fruit, baked goods, and much more - directly to your table.

The Lafayette Farmers Market was started in the summer of 2008 when local citizens, farmers, and businesses approached the Lafayette City Council asking for an outlet for locally produced goods. Lafayette residents expressed a desire for fresh, locally grown goods. Local farmers needed a venue that would allow them to sell directly to consumers with minimal city regulations. From these Lafayette City Council meetings was born the Lafayette Festival Plaza and the new home of the Lafayette Farmers Market.

The Lafayette Farmers Market now provides a whole host of locally produced goods. One can spy an abundance of fresh produce, bedding plants, cooking herbs, and baked goods while strolling through the vendor booths. While most farmers come from the Lafayette area, growers from Erie, Lyons, Greeley, Frederick, Niwot, Wiggins, Longmont, and Boulder do attend the market. All items at the market must be either grown locally or in Colorado.

Vendors strive for sustainable production practices and try to utilize organic growing methods. Farmers however cannot label their products as organic if they do not have a certified organic farm. Ask the grower about their production methods if you have any questions.

Freshly prepared foods and baked goods are available from vendors. One can find artisan breads, pastries, pasta, and tamales. Those with gluten sensitivity can find gluten-free goods offered. Locally roasted coffee is available for purchase.

Looking for a light snack or dinner? Food booths that cook food at the market are located in the parking lot area behind the old Chamber of Commerce Bldg. Food vendors have included The Giggling Greek and Hanna's Specialty Foods and Delicatessen.

While the main focus of the Lafayette Farmers Market is locally grown products, there are a few local craft booths, face painting for the kids, and food sampling booths. Vendors can vary from week to week.

No ready cash for your purchase? No need to worry. The Lafayette Farmers Market organizers can take credit cards at a central scanner and issue you Market Bucks for your purchases. The Market Bucks can be used at any of the vendors and are good for the entire '09 season. They can also take WIC and Food Stamp cards.
